Title: Re: bomber seats finished
Post by: just old on February 07, 2015, 02:37:19 PM
This is how they came out first seat done . I use 1/8 in and now I will welded it . there are pop rivets
in it mostly for looks and the holes are for looks also . at 1/8 in it will never move . cut it out on a plasma cutter bent it in the shop and put it to gather
